A Change In Season

The Afternoons


A Change In Season (Saturday Records)



So Belle &
Sebastian
it hurts. Yet as some weathered minstrel from America's heartland
once posited, it hurts so good. This is a black-and-white weepy film of a song,
all cinematic wistfulness and broad gestures of longing. It is, in fact, so
saturated with classic, unshirkable sadness, it gives you chills. Honestly. A
tricky thing to pull off without sounding petulant, copyist or otherwise icky.
Oh, and it also has what must be a record-breaking number of references to
various meteorological conditions, times of day and turns of year. The
Afternoons
are a six-piece from Tenby and Cardiff. This is their second
single. The outlook for autumn looks decidedly positive.
